## Releases

Echohall, the audio-guide app for the Verrin Gallery, releases monthly alongside exhibit rotations. Build with `make bundle`, then run the narration-asset checksum pass; a mismatch means stale audio and blocks the tag. Tags follow `vYEAR.MONTH`. Every release bundle must be signed before upload to the kiosk sync server. The signing key for release bundles is below.

deploy key for bajog-fawef: bky4_Q6ZY

Action item from the Glintwood photo-leak postmortem: add a CI gate that rejects any upload path bypassing the EXIF scrubber. The incident happened because the bulk-import endpoint wrote directly to blob storage, skipping the scrub step and leaving GPS tags in roughly two thousand images. The reviewer should confirm the new middleware covers bulk import, avatar upload, and the legacy sync worker, and that the gate fails closed if the scrubber is unreachable. Scrubber architecture notes and the coverage checklist are on the page below.

runbook for tagug-hafog: https://jira.lumiclabs.internal/projects/pages/pages/9773c0d8

Minutes — Management Meeting on Supplier Renewal

Present: T. Abrell, N. Kovacs, F. Delaunay. The committee reviewed the expiring contract with Morveth Components, our sole supplier of alloy housings. Pricing rose 9%, though delivery reliability improved markedly. A three-year renewal with a volume rebate was provisionally endorsed, pending legal review. Board members should weigh this against the confidential business note recorded below.

management briefing: Only 33 of the 205 pilot accounts renewed Kasath, so a churn review is set for October 17. Weniusek Logistics is in early talks to buy Holethax Freight for about $345.6 million.